As businesses in the Jakobstad region continue to grow and evolve, embracing inclusion, participation, language awareness, and intercultural communication has never been more important. With a high influx of new Finns into our region, we all need to work together to ensure successful recruitment and talent matching. A diverse and inclusive workplace is not just a social responsibility—it’s a key driver for growth and sustainability.

We warmly invite you to join us at “Unlocking Potential – The Multicultural Workplace Advantage”, where we will explore how companies can create thriving, socially sustainable workplaces through diversity and inclusion. The event is aimed for employers.

Venue: Optima, Lecture Room Västerö, Trädgårdsgatan 30, Jakobstad
Date & Time: 1st of April, 8:30 – 12:00
Morning coffee & lunch included

Our keynote speaker, Paul Fairchild, owner of PNP Crossing Borders Oy, will share valuable insights on how diversity can be a strategic advantage in today’s workplace. The keynote speech will be in English and is available online, while the rest of the event will take place on-site, with discussions held in Swedish and Finnish.

This is an excellent opportunity to gain valuable insights, network with like-minded professionals, and exchange ideas on how to make our workplaces more inclusive and successful.
